Giter VIP home page Giter VIP logo

js-docs's Introduction

Javasript Gatsby

JavaScript Doc's feito com Gatsby.

PRs Welcome

Este projeto foi criado para contribuir com o mundo de código aberto e adquirir mais conhecimento com essas ferramentas.

🚀 Fork e Contribuição

  1. Forkando o repositório

    Fork o repositório e adicione-o como UPSTREAM:

    $ git remote add upstream https://github.com/ORIGINAL_OWNER/ORIGINAL_REPOSITORY.git

    Para checar o repositório:

    $ git remote -v
  2. Crie uma branch

    Navegue até o diretório raiz e inicie-o. Para isso execute:

    cd js-docs/
    git checkout -b <add-your-new-branch-name>
    For example: git checkout -b feature-xyz
  3. Instale as dependências

    Para instalar as dependencias execute os seguintes comandos abaixo:

    cd js-docs/
    yarn install or npm install
  4. Comece a desenvolver

    Mude para o diretório do repositório no seu computador (se você ainda não estiver lá):

    cd js-docs/
    yarn start or npm start
  5. Crie uma nova página

    Para criar mais uma página sobre conceitos de javascript, leia sobre regras abaixo:

    • Adicione uma nova pasta ao diretório de páginas (pages)
    • Crie um arquivo index.js na nova pasta criada
    • Crie um markdown no diretório de markdown

    Nota: Lembre-se de ver se já não existe um estilo que você deseja usar. Os estilos principais estão em src/styles.js

    Nota 2: Você também deve ver um segundo link: http://localhost:8000/___graphql. Esta é uma ferramenta que você pode usar para experimentar a consulta de seus dados. Saiba mais sobre como usar esta ferramenta no Gatsby tutorial.

  6. Crie um PR (Pull Request)

    Não se esqueça de alinhar o código com a master:
    $ git pull upstream master
    Envie Pull Request ao repositório no Github! E seja feliz!
  7. Abra o código fonte e comece a editar!

    A aplicação estará rodando atraveś do link http://localhost:8000!

💫 Deploy

Deploy to Netlify

❓ Está com algum problema relacionado ao projeto?

Crie uma ISSUE e detalhe o seu problema, para a comunidade lhe ajudar.

❓ Está em dúvida do que contribuir?

Acesse o KANBAN do projeto, onde você encontrará dicas de tópicos para contribuir!

🎓 Autores / Colaboradores


Bruno Ramires

Leonardo Cesca

Laks Castro

Niag Alves

Paulo Belfi

Wosley V.

Mauricio Soto

Thiago Galvani

Bruno Scherer

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.